1. Dael Fry to be dropped? Selection dilemma
Middlesbrough were thumped by Sheffield Wednesday 4-1 on Saturday - with Manchester City-linked Dael Fry questioned over two of the goals. With Daniel Ayala fit again, will Fry drop out of the starting 11? | Getty

2. Will this be Nathan Jones' last throw of the dice?
Jones lived to fight another day after a much-improved performance on Friday, despite a 3-2 defeat to Nottingham Forest. He even admitted himself time is running out if results do not turn - starting with defeat against Huddersfield. | Getty

3. Bold claim from Barry Bannan
Steven Fletchers five goals in nine Championship appearances has left the Owls purring over the Scotsman form - no more so than Bannan. He believes Fletcher is the best number nine in the division ahead of their visit to Hull. | Getty

4. Birmingham debut for Josh McEachran?
Following a successful trial period, McEachran was offered a permanent deal by the Blues on Friday and is available to make his debut at Wigan Athletic this evening. | Getty

5. Bowyer comes up against the club he might have joined
With his future at Charlton uncertain during the summer, Bowyer was placed on The Swans managerial shortlist before Steve Coopers appointment. Cooper was full of praise for him: I have a lot of respect for the job he has done. | Getty

6. And it isnt great news for Forest either
Michael Dawson is set for further scans after limping off in the 3-2 win at Stoke. Forest manager Sabri Lamouchi believes his side will miss the defender, though are boosted by Rafa Mirs potential return against Blackburn. | Getty
